三门峡网站设计,公司注册核名查询官网,北京 建公司网站要多少钱,电商平台模板1. 什么是Git? Git 是一个版本控制系统#xff0c;由林纳斯托瓦兹创建。它旨在管理项目代码的更改#xff0c;以便团队成员可以协作开发和维护代码库。Git 可以让用户跟踪代码的更改、回滚错误的更改、合并代码等。Git 还具有分支和标签的功能#xff0c;使得团队成员可以在… 1. 什么是Git? Git 是一个版本控制系统由林纳斯·托瓦兹创建。它旨在管理项目代码的更改以便团队成员可以协作开发和维护代码库。Git 可以让用户跟踪代码的更改、回滚错误的更改、合并代码等。Git 还具有分支和标签的功能使得团队成员可以在独立开发的基础上集成代码。与其他版本控制系统不同的是Git 不用依赖中央服务器来协作开发这使得它更加灵活和分布式。 2. 为什么会有Git? Git是一个版本控制系统它的出现是为了解决开发过程中的协作和管理问题。在软件开发中经常出现多人同时开发同一份代码的情况而这些人可能在不同的地点使用不同的计算机和操作系统因此需要一个能够协调这些人的工作监控代码的变化保证代码的可靠性和维护性的工具。Git提供了一种可靠的方式来跟踪代码的变化并帮助团队协作从而大大提高了软件开发的效率和质量。 3. Git 的基本概念及使用方式 Git 是一款分布式版本控制系统它可以记录一个项目的历史变化包括代码的增删改以及文件的操作方便团队协作开发和版本管理。
3.1 Git 的基本概念及使用方式
1. 仓库RepositoryGit 用仓库来保存项目代码及其历史变化每个仓库都有一个唯一的标识符。
2. 分支Branch在 Git 中分支指的是代码的不同版本可以在某一时刻从主分支通常是 master上分离出来作为一个独立的分支来进行开发。
3. 提交CommitGit 中的提交指的是将代码变动保存到仓库中的操作每个提交都有一个唯一的标识符可以用来区分不同的提交记录。
4. 合并Merge在 Git 中合并指的是将不同分支上的代码合并到一起保持代码的一致性。
5. 克隆CloneGit 允许用户将远程仓库的代码复制到本地这个过程叫做克隆。
6. 推送PushGit 中的推送指的是将本地代码变动推送到远程仓库中使得其他人能够获取这些变动。
7. 拉取PullGit 中的拉取指的是从远程仓库中获取最新的代码变动并将其合并到本地代码库中。
3.2 使用 Git 的方式如下
1. 首先需要在本地安装 Git可以到 Git 官网下载安装程序进行安装。
2. 创建一个新的仓库或者从远程仓库中克隆一个现有的仓库。
3. 在本地进行代码的修改和开发使用 git add 命令将修改的文件添加到暂存区使用 git commit 命令将暂存区的代码提交到仓库中。
4. 使用 git push 命令将本地仓库推送到远程仓库使得其他人可以获取最新的代码变动。
5. 在团队协作开发中当出现分支冲突时可以使用 git merge 命令将不同分支的代码合并到一起确保代码的一致性。 4. Git工具的安装
Git可以在官网上下载https://git-scm.com/downloads
安装步骤1. 下载安装包根据自己的操作系统选择相应的版本。2. 双击安装包跟随安装向导进行安装。默认选项即可但需要注意一些选项例如PATH环境变量的设置。3. 安装完成后在终端或命令行窗口中输入git --version如果出现类似“git version 2.30.1”的信息则说明安装成功。
安装完成后可以开始使用Git进行版本控制。 5.Git常用命令清单
以下是Git常用命令清单
1. git init初始化一个Git仓库。
2. git add file将文件添加到暂存区。
3. git commit -m commit message将暂存区中的文件提交到本地仓库并附上提交信息。
4. git status查看仓库的状态包括新增、修改、删除等操作。
5. git log查看提交历史记录包括提交人、提交时间、提交信息等。
6. git branch列出本地所有的分支。
7. git checkout branch切换到指定的分支。
8. git merge branch将指定分支合并到当前分支。
9. git remote add name url添加远程仓库。
10. git pull从远程仓库拉取最新代码。
11. git push将本地仓库推送到远程仓库。
12. git clone repo克隆一个仓库到本地。
13. git fetch拉取远程仓库的最新代码到本地但不合并。
14. git reset file取消对文件的修改。
15. git stash将当前暂存区中未提交的修改暂存起来可以在之后恢复。
以上只是Git常用命令的一部分更多Git命令可以通过官方文档查阅。 6. Git官网的文档
https://git-scm.com/book/zh/v2 这是Git官方文档内容详实提供了非常详细的Git使用说明从基础的命令到高级功能都有讲解。而且官方文档有中文版方便国内用户阅读对英文不好的小伙伴非常友好! 7.Git学习的资料强烈推荐
https://www.liaoxuefeng.com/wiki/896043488029600 这是廖雪峰老师的Git教程从入门到提交全面讲解了Git的基础知识和常用命令。不仅讲述了Git的使用还阐述了Git的设计思路和原理非常适合初学者学习 感谢观看希望对铁子们有所帮助